As the tragedy at Fort Hood illustrates,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), severe anxiety and other issues faced by veterans pose a serious threat. Sleep experts are urging politicians to recognize the connection with these issues and sleep health.
The team is also urging the Surgeon General’s office to make sleep health a priority and is asking the Department of Health and Human Services to include at least one sleep question in the Electronic Health Record monitor American sleep habits and gather data on the extent of poor sleep health and its connection with diabetes, stroke and many other health problems.

Are You Sleeping Too Much?
CNN looks at the other side of sleep issues: oversleeping. Dr. Shives talks about grogginess from oversleeping, known as “sleep drunkenness.” She explains, “occasional oversleeping doesn’t pose serious health risks, but if you’re consistently sleeping too much and waking up groggy, you may want to consult a physician.” Find out more at CNN >>

One Rule for a Better Night’s Sleep: Unplug! — Spa Week
“Dr. Shives’ #1 tip for sleeping better: Be more cognizant of light. ‘Light is the most powerful factor in whether your brain feels sleepy, or wide awake,’ she explained. And she’s not just talking about the light in your room — electronics use is a major factor, too. Our brains are affected by use of electronics, especially iPads and smartphones that we hold close to our face.” January 17, 2013. Read more >
